]> gerrit.simantics Code Review - simantics/3d.git/blobdiff - org.simantics.g3d/src/org/simantics/g3d/property/BooleanPropertyManipulator.java
Allow repeated single clicks to activate property editing
[simantics/3d.git] / org.simantics.g3d / src / org / simantics / g3d / property / BooleanPropertyManipulator.java
index a4534a4741debdd444468bd55710d530da953c08..7d9b65b6e48dc1d578d66c78d34fea65ab534183 100644 (file)
@@ -42,7 +42,9 @@ public class BooleanPropertyManipulator implements PropertyManipulator {
                if (editMode)\r
                        return editValue;\r
                try {\r
-                       return provider.getValue(input).toString();\r
+                       Object value = provider.getValue(input);\r
+                       if (value == null) return null;\r
+                       return value.toString();\r
                } catch (Exception e) {\r
                        return null;\r
                }\r